The Horses We Love, The Lessons We Learn
Praise for The Horses We Love, The Lessons We Learn
""Tena's real-life stories are modern-day parables for the lessons horses have to teach Learn from your mistakes, trust your instincts and, above all, have fun. Some stories made me laugh out loud as I recalled being in similar predicaments. Others touched an emotional chord and made me cry. I came away from them longing to be in the nurturing presence of horses, soaking up all they have to offer--and always becoming a better person for it.""
--Stacey Nedrow-Wigmore, Managing Editor, Practical Horseman
""This book captures the reader's attention and prompts a smile as each chapter concludes. Horsemen and non-horsemen alike will find the pages easy to read, inspiring, and down-to-earth as we are reminded to treasure all of life's experiences and practical lessons.""
--Coagi Long, Program Director, Equine Affaire
A tribute to horses and a treasure for horse-lovers
This unique book shares life lessons lovingly learned in the company of horses--universal lessons about facing adversity, finding your niche in life, second chances, and more. Humorous and touching, uplifting and poignant, the twenty-two stories inspire and delight.
